Summary: starting a broker with a conflicting id will delete the previous broker registration

This issue can be easily reproduced by the following steps.
1. Start broker 1.
2. Start broker 2 with the same id as broker 1 (configure different port, log dir).
Broker 2's registration will fail. However, broker 1's registration in ZK is now deleted.
